Forced march! The king is on g1, and queenside castling will haul him all the way to c1 — four squares at parade step. You'd never see that in classical chess, but in 960 — be my guest. The key condition: the whole g1–c1 route must be clear and not under fire, and here it's clear — use it. Beginners simply don't notice these long-distance castlings and lose tempo.
